| Associated microRNA: |
miR-203 |
| Biological function: |
Promotes migratory ability and malignant progression of esophageal cancer; high circ-PRMT5 level is positively correlated with lymphatic metastasis and distant metastasis. |
| Molecular mechanism: |
circ-PRMT5 promotes esophageal cancer cell migration by binding and targeting miR-203, with a negative correlation between circ-PRMT5 and miR-203 levels. |

| Clinical significance: |
circ-PRMT5 level was positively correlated to the rates of lymphatic metastasis and distant metastasis of esophageal cancer patients, suggesting it may be a biomarker for predicting malignant progression. |
| Description: |
circ-PRMT5 is up-regulated in esophageal cancer tissues and cell lines. It promotes migratory ability and malignant progression of esophageal cancer cells by targeting/binding miR-203, and its high expression is associated with lymphatic and distant metastasis. |
